What is HEIC?
HEIC (High Efficiency Image Container) is Apple’s modern photo format. It stores higher-quality images at roughly half the size of JPG, which is why iPhones default to it.
- Default format on iPhone and iPad since iOS 11
- About half the file size of comparable JPGs
- Limited support outside Apple devices and newer Windows
What is a JPG?
JPG is the world’s most compatible image format. Every device, browser, app, and photo service opens it — which makes it the safest choice for sharing photos.
- Opens everywhere, no conversion needed
- Small files that send quickly
- Supported by every printing service

Why do iPhone photos come as HEIC?
HEIC stores photos at about half the size of JPG with the same visual quality, saving significant storage. The trade-off is compatibility — which this tool solves in one click.
